Some maps hide lore from certain characters, so it's important to keep an eye out for these things, especially if you know the character is related to the place. That takes us to Nepal, where Zenyatta resides. He mentored Genji after he became a cyborg, and he's the one responsible for making Genji accept himself. That said, Genji spent a lot of time in Nepal as well, which means he's going to need a place to cr

While not nearly as potent as the previous three, Reaper is still an excellent DPS Hero and can snowball quite easily, thanks to the new passive buff all Damage characters receive when earning an elimination. Reaper excels at flanking his opponent and can even erase the more mid-tier Tanks, such as Wrecking Ball, Winston, and Roadhog, if he catches them off gu

In the Village area of Nepal, between the point and a huge area you can fall down, there's a room full of Genji's things. This place is often ignored since old players probably know this and also because it's in a flanking route few people take, but it is there for you to see. You can find clothes, a sword, a painting, and a photo of young Genji and Hanzo toget
